Mom life. We're surrounded by the message that it's the tired life. The no-time-for-myself life. The hard life. We're supposed to get through it. Survive. Cling on by the last little thread. And at the same time, Carpe Diem - enjoy every moment because it's going to go by so fast. The typical mom culture sends us all kinds of mixed, typically negative messages. We shouldn't take care of ourselves; it's selfish. The more ragged you run yourself, the bigger your badge of honor. But also, ditch your mom bod and work out. Don't yell. Make more money. Show up. Be better, but not at the expense of time with your kids. I am putting a hard stop to all of this. While being a mom, running a business, and whatever else you might have going on is hard, it is a lot and there's lots of giving of yourself, the idea that motherhood means living a joyless, nonstop-hustle-with-zero-balance kind of life, where you give and give and give and never take, needs to stop. I'm on a mission to help you stop counting down the minutes 'til bedtime (at least most days). Stop the mom guilt and shame game. Stop cleaning up after your kids' childhood and start being present for it. I want to help you thrive in work, home, and life. I believe in John 10:10 that we are called to living an abundant life and I know moms are not excluded from that promise. Your morning routine has the power to set you up for success for the rest of your day β€” it should work FOR you and bring ease to your life. It should not be rigid or driven by rules, but be fluid and personal.  Every new season of my life usually brings a shift in my morning routine. And the one thing I have learned is this: If it's hard to stick to, it's not actually serving you.  Before you create a morning routine you have to define what a successful day means to YOU (and only you can define that). For me, I want to be happy, feel good, and be really present. That is my foundation for a morning routine that gets me ready to experience THAT success.
